ARMY LACROSSE
Training soldiers as athletes
By Scott Swanson, OTR/L, CSCS, MASC, Director of Strength &
Conditioning, West Point
W
hether on the
lacrosse field or
" in the field, " strength,
speed, and conditioning
are critical for mission
success. The program's
strength and conditioning
goals are to increase
performance and reduce
injuries. Both athletes and
soldiers must always be in a state of readiness.
As athletes continue to want to improve strength,
speed, agility, and mobility to help their game,
I am always receiving messages from soldiers
wanting to be better prepared for their next
mission in the same way. The goal of our program
34 | Tactical Training & Conditioning | Summer 2023
at West Point ensures the cadet-athletes are
ready for every game.
All athletes and soldiers are unique, and
their programming must reflect their individual
needs. As a coach, you must know your athlete's
strengths and weaknesses. With our cadets, we
program around a multitude of factors, including
but not limited to their deficiencies coming in,
pre or existing injuries, or biomechanical issues.
The prescribed training must be conducive to the
athlete's or soldier's goals. In the sport of lacrosse,
we have multiple positions and when I program
for soldiers (Infantry, Field Artillery, Armor,
etc.), I must know what energy systems will be
predominantly used, mission parameters, and the
time the soldier has for training up.
